As seen on The Disney Channel and ABC Kids, “Kim Possible” is an adorable animated teenage action fantasy series that the whole family can enjoy. Kim Possible is a high school teenager and cheerleader, who also happens to be responsible for saving the world many times over and still gets home in time for dinner. Her sidekicks include Ron Stoppable and his pet naked mole rat Rufus and her behind-the-scenes hacker ally Wade.

This DVD features four episodes from the hit series including the series premiere episode “Crush,” which is among the extra value features and a never-before-seen episode entitled “Partners.” The other two episodes are the popular installments “Attack Of The Killer Bebes” and “Downhill.” Beginning with the premiere episode “Crush” Kim tries to overcome Draken’s scheme to create a giant robot and her fear of asking her crush Josh Mankey, to the big school dance. “Attack Of The Killer Bebes” has Kim Possible meet Draken’s new robotic warrior women and discover a hidden secret between her father and Draken. “Downhill” finds Kim enduring mutant beasts terrorizing the sky resort where her class trip is staying while coping with her chaperone parents at the same time. “Partners” is a never-before-seen story where Draken feigns love for the villainous DNAmy in order to take advantage of mutation skills. Soon Kim and Ron are out saving their town of Middleton from a rampaging dinosaur.

“Attack Of The Killer Bebes,” “Downhill,” and “Partners” are all presented in (1.66:1) anamorphic widescreen aspect ratios with a full English Dolby Digital 5.1 Surround Soundtrack and optional English Captions and Closed Captions for the hearing impaired while the series premiere episode “Crush” is presented in the original (1.33:1) television broadcast aspect ratio with an English Dolby Surround Soundtrack. The picture quality on all four episodes is outstanding and the 5.1 as well as the Surround Soundtracks are quite clear and well mixed.

The episodes are hosted by computer generated 3-D Rufus and the “Kimmunicator” and the animation is quite cute and very well rendered and also serves as the navigation tool through the various episodes. The subsequent interactive menus are all easy to navigate too. In addition to the series premiere episode, other extra features include “Kim’s Most Wanted Wacko Bad Guys Game,” where the player choose three from the five character icons to find out the code to access information of such Kim Possible villains as Dr. Draken, Shego, Gill, DNAmy, Killer Bebes, Monkey Fist, Senors, Duff Killagan, and Jackie The Jackal.  If you can’t get the code just highlight and click on Rufus with your remote and he’ll give you the code for each villain. The “Say The Word” music video performed by the voice actress for Kim Possible herself Christy Carlson Romano (2:43) is presented with full Dolby Digital 5.1 Surround Sound as well.
